Paramagnetism is a form of magnetism whereby certain materials are weakly attracted by an externally applied magnetic field, and form internal, induced magnetic fields in the direction of the applied magnetic field. Diamagnetic materials are repelled by a magnetic field; an applied magnetic field creates an induced magnetic field in them in the opposite direction, causing a repulsive force. have that p-orbital free, Why fibrous material has only one falling period in drying curve? MO electronic configuration of B2 is (2s)2(2s)2(2px,2py)2, Bond order = 0.5 [Number of bonding electrons- Number of antibonding electrons ] = 0.5[4-2] = 1. Question = Is if4+polar or nonpolar ?
